About Kharkiv National University of Air Force

Kharkiv National University of Air Force, officially known as Ivan Kozhedub National Air Force University, is a premier military higher education institution located in Kharkiv, Kharkivs'ka oblast, Ukraine. Established in 1930 as the Kharkiv Higher Military Aviation School of Pilots, it has a storied history of training aviation specialists for the Ukrainian Air Force. Over the decades, it expanded its scope, becoming a full-fledged university in 2003 and adopting its current name to honor the legendary Soviet pilot Ivan Kozhedub. The university's mission is to provide high-quality education, research, and training in aviation, air defense, radio engineering, and related fields, contributing to national defense and technological advancement.

Key achievements include producing thousands of skilled officers and engineers who have served in various conflicts and peacekeeping missions. The university boasts modern campuses equipped with simulators, laboratories, and airfields, fostering an environment of practical learning.
